A teenager has suffered 'serious' injuries following a stabbing in Eastbourne town centre on Saturday (10).
Sussex Police says the incident happened on Terminus Road just after 8.30pm.
Two men have been charged with wounding with intent and possession of an offensive weapon in a public place.
They are next due to appear in court on May 14.
A 17-year-old boy - who suffered serious wounds to the stomach - was taken to hospital for treatment but has since been discharged.
Police believe a vehicle was flagged down by two men in Gildredge Road shortly after the assault, around 8.45pm.
Officers are keen to speak to the driver of this vehicle as part of their ongoing enquiries.
